Position Summary:
What an incredible time it is at Summit! This highly visible role is tasked with creating strategy and growing sales for Summit’s Fiber to the Home deployments as well as retail apartments and gated communities.  As a key member of the team, the VP of Residential Sales will drive customer growth across all Summit Broadband markets. Building on market leading 10 Gigabit per home/Fiber-to-the-Home technology solutions, as well as a local, hyper-focused support team, our sales leader will help catapult Summit to new levels of growth. The timing for this role could not be more perfect, as the investment into our network, our people, and our customers is unprecedented in our company’s history. 

Job Description:
  • Provide impactful leadership and direction to sales teams across all channels, including contract partners
  • Launch, manage, & optimize all sales channels including door to door, contact center, and retail
  • Manage contract partner channel relationships 
    • Work collaboratively with the marketing team to develop, implement, and measure of targeted marketing programs and initiatives.
    • Gain market share, grow units/revenues, and generate profitable business within market.
  • Meet and exceed monthly, quarterly, and annual sales objectives
  • Consistently deliver on strategic plans, collaborating closely with cross-functional marketing, finance, construction, and service delivery groups
  • Utilize customer insights, custom built analytics, and competitive market knowledge to identify new build and business opportunities, potential issues, and risks
  • Successfully manage assigned resources and expense budgets
  • Monitor and analyze sales data to provide accurate targets and forecasts, ensuring projections are in line with operational goals and overall company growth strategy.
  • Assist in creating effective sales organization design such as compensation plans, incentive programs, and career development training
  • Provide financial modeling and analysis with interdepartmental leaders to forecast monthly financials
  • Identify desirable HOAs and Multiple Dwelling Units that require right of entry agreements for Summit to build retail FTTH in targeted geographies

Job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business or equivalent preferred
  • Minimum of 7 years of progressive experience in leadership along with 5 years minimum in Telecommunications, Cable, or Fiber
  • Excellent written communication skills 
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office suite
  • Ability to manage multiple tasks and work within deadlines in a dynamic, fast-paced environment
  • Able to approach tasks independently and work as part of a team
  • Professional demeanor required to represent our company to our customers and the community
  • Proficient experience with Customer Relationship Management Systems
  • Excellent relationship management skills, with a strong work ethic and integrity.
  • Ability to work under pressure and meet deadlines and be willing to work overtime as time sensitive projects dictate.
  • Self-starter with the ability to multitask
  • Must have reliable transportation, current automobile insurance and a clean MVR
  • This position is located in Orlando, Southwest Florida, or Tampa
